
As we know Sprint and Google have been collaborating for some time now to get Google Voice integrations working for Sprint’s customers. Today the teamwork has paid off as Google Voice features are now fully available for Sprint users.
Option 1: Keep your Sprint number: Your Sprint number becomes your Google Voice number so that when people call your Sprint mobile number, it rings all the phones you want.
Option 2: Replace your Sprint number with your Google Voice number: All calls made and texts sent from your Sprint phone will display your Google Voice number.
In any case Google Voice will replace Sprint’s native voicemail program and allow international calls to be made using your Google Voice number.
